RUOPPOLO, Giovanni Battista
(b. 1629, Napoli, d. 1693, Napoli)

Biography

Neapolitan painter, deeply influenced by Caravaggio. He painted still-life, especially fruit, in a manner reminiscent of the great Spanish still-life painters of the 17th century. His nephew and pupil Giuseppe (c. 1631-1710) painted in the same manner. The monogram G B R, common to Giovanni Battista and to the Recco family of still-life painters has caused confusion.
